В наше время компьютеры стали неотъемлемой частью нашей жизни. Они находятся почти в каждом доме, офисе или школе. Однако, немногие задумываются о том, каким образом возникли первые компьютеры и как они работали.
Древние компьютеры, которые возникли сотни и даже тысячи лет назад, несмотря на свою простоту, являлись настоящими техническими чудесами своего времени. Они позволяли выполнять сложные вычисления и решать разнообразные задачи.
Одним из таких древних компьютеров был, например, абак. Абак представлял собой рамку с перемещающимися шариками или подвижными деревянными решетками. С помощью абака можно было выполнять простейшие математические операции, складывать, вычитать, умножать и делить числа. Он был очень удобен для работы с числами
Другим древним компьютером, который предшествовал нашим современным устройствам, был механический компьютер Антрикитера, который появился около 150 года до нашей эры. Он имел систему шестеренок и зубчатых колес, и с его помощью можно было предсказывать движения планет на небе.
Такие древние компьютеры, хотя и отличались от нашей современной техники, но они открыли нам путь в мир вычислений и информационных технологий. Они помогли сформировать и развить принципы, на которых основываются современные компьютеры и программное обеспечение.
Древние компьютеры
В древности, долгое время до изобретения современных компьютеров, люди использовали различные механические устройства для обработки и хранения информации. Эти устройства, хоть и далекие от современной вычислительной техники, были великими достижениями для своего времени.
Одним из наиболее известных древних механических компьютеров считается «антикитера механизм». Он был обнаружен на дне моря в 1901 году и датируется примерно II веком до нашей эры. Этот устройство оснащено системой шестеренок и колес, которые позволяли выполнять сложные вычисления и прогнозировать астрономические явления.
Еще одним примером древних компьютеров является абак, или «шаровидная абака». Эта система для счета, хоть и простая, была широко использована в древнем мире, включая Древнюю Грецию и Древний Рим. Она состоит из стрежней и шариков, которые перемещаются по ним, позволяя производить арифметические операции и счеты.
Таким образом, древние компьютеры, несмотря на свою простоту и ограниченные возможности, являются важной частью истории вычислительной техники. Они дали начало развитию идеи механических и автоматических устройств, которые позднее привели к созданию современных компьютеров и других сложных технологий.
Происхождение и возникновение
Изначально понятие компьютера появилось в древности. Однако, древние компьютеры сильно отличались от современных устройств. Они были более простыми и служили для решения конкретных задач.
Одним из самых известных примеров древнего компьютера является антикварное устройство, известное как антикитерский механизм. Этот механизм, созданный примерно в I веке до н.э., использовался для предсказания позиции солнца и луны, а также для расчета астрономических событий.
Возникновение более сложных компьютеров связано с развитием технологий и научных открытий в различных культурах. Например, в древнем Китае использовались абаки для выполнения простых вычислений. В Древнем Египте использовались каменные диски с выгравированными числами для решения математических задач.
С развитием научных и инженерных идей в Средние века и Ренессанс компьютеры начали становиться более сложными и точными. Одним из первых шагов в этом направлении было изобретение счетных машин, таких как Паскалева машина и машина Лейбница. Эти устройства использовались для автоматической обработки и записи чисел.
Происхождение современных компьютеров, как мы их знаем сегодня, связано с появлением электронных компонентов и появлением концепции хранения и обработки информации в битах. Следующим важным шагом стало изобретение считающей машины Бэббиджа, которая использовала заданную программу для автоматического выполнения математических операций.
В итоге, развитие древних компьютеров привело к появлению современных устройств, которые способны обрабатывать информацию, выполнять сложные вычисления и выполнять различные задачи.
Архитектура древних компьютеров
Древние компьютеры имели свою собственную архитектуру, отличавшуюся от современных компьютерных систем. В отличие от современных процессоров с множеством ядер и высокой тактовой частотой, древние компьютеры обладали гораздо более простой структурой и низкой производительностью.
Основой архитектуры древних компьютеров была система команд, которые выполняли определенные операции. Для управления вычислениями использовались специальные команды, например, для сложения, вычитания, умножения и деления. В некоторых компьютерах такие команды могли выполняться только последовательно, одна за другой, без возможности выполнения нескольких операций одновременно.
Самоуправляемость древних компьютеров была ограничена в связи с отсутствием современных операционных систем. Программы запускались вручную и контролировались операторами. Часто программы вводились непосредственно в память компьютера с помощью перфокарт, перфолент или других аналогичных носителей информации.
Характерной особенностью древних компьютеров была малая емкость памяти и низкая скорость обработки данных. Такие компьютеры оперировали с небольшим объемом информации и требовали значительных временных затрат на выполнение операций. Однако, несмотря на эти ограничения, древние компьютеры стали первым шагом к развитию современных компьютерных систем и играли важную роль в истории компьютерного развития.
Принцип работы древних компьютеров
Древние компьютеры, такие как антикиптера и бейбл-стоун, работали на основе механических и электромеханических принципов. Они использовались для решения сложных математических и астрономических задач.
Одним из ключевых элементов древних компьютеров были камни с выгравированными символами. Перемещая камни и изменяя их положение, операторы могли задавать входные данные и получать результаты вычислений. Кроме того, аппаратура была оборудована механизмами для отображения результатов, такими как указатели и шкалы.
Принцип работы этих устройств основывался на механических законах и законах движения. Для выполнения вычислений операторы вручную устанавливали начальные условия и запускали механизмы, которые автоматически выполняли последовательность действий для получения результата.
Хотя древние компьютеры работали медленнее и имели ограниченные возможности по сравнению с современными компьютерами, их использование в древности открывало новые возможности для сложных вычислений и исследований астрономических явлений.
Применение и функции
Древние компьютеры имели разнообразное применение и могли выполнять различные функции в современных терминах.
Одной из основных функций было выполнение математических операций. Эти компьютеры могли осуществлять сложение, вычитание, умножение и деление чисел. Важно отметить, что для выполнения каждой операции требовались специальные инструкции, которые программист должен был вводить вручную.
Кроме математических операций, древние компьютеры использовались для решения различных задач. Они могли обрабатывать информацию, хранить данные, считывать и записывать информацию на внешние носители, такие как перфокарты или ленты.
С помощью древних компьютеров также можно было создавать и выполнять программы. Программирование в то время отличалось от современного и требовало много времени и усилий. Программисты должны были понимать и использовать специальный язык программирования, а также иметь глубокие знания о структуре и принципах работы компьютера.
Другим важным применением древних компьютеров было проведение научных исследований. С их помощью ученые могли проводить сложные вычисления, моделировать различные процессы и получать результаты, которые были недоступны для вычислений вручную.
Таким образом, древние компьютеры имели широкий спектр применения и снабжали пользователей инструментами для решения различных задач и задач, связанных с численными вычислениями.
Значение древних компьютеров в современности
Изучение древних компьютеров позволяет нам более глубоко понять историю вычислительной техники и осознать, какие прорывы были сделаны для достижения современных достижений в этой области. Это также помогает нам ценить прогресс, который мы сейчас имеем.
Более того, древние компьютеры являются источником вдохновения для современных инженеров и ученых. Изучение и анализ этих устройств может способствовать созданию новых и инновационных технологий, основанных на принципах и идеях, заложенных в этих ранних машинах.
Кроме того, древние компьютеры обладают культурной и исторической ценностью. Они являются важной частью нашего наследия и помогают сохранить и передать знания о развитии компьютерной техники будущим поколениям.
В целом, древние компьютеры имеют значительное значение в современности, как ознакомительный и источник вдохновения, и как исторический и культурный артефакт. Их изучение и понимание помогают нам осознать, насколько мы продвинулись в области технологий и какие возможности открываются перед нами в будущем.